Months of Northern Lights Exercise in Iceland

The months of September, October, November, and December are usually lively in Icelandic phrases in reference to the aurora borealis.

Based on the College of Iceland’s Institute of Earth Sciences, the aurora season begins on the finish of August and continues till early April, with peaks occurring in September, February, and March.

The Institute of Earth Sciences on the College of Iceland additionally emphasizes the significance of understanding photo voltaic exercise to be able to predict the visibility of the Northern Lights:
Photo voltaic exercise will increase the potential for spectacular aurorae shows. During times of excessive photo voltaic exercise, charged particles from the Solar work together with Earth’s magnetic discipline, producing spectacular mild reveals.

Comparability of Northern Lights Visibility in Reykjavik and Different Areas

Whereas Reykjavik is a well-liked vacation spot for Northern Lights sightings, different areas in Iceland provide higher viewing alternatives as a result of their darker places. The countryside and rural areas usually provide clearer skies and decrease mild air pollution, making them excellent for gazing on the aurora borealis.

Significance of Clear Skies for Viewing the Northern Lights

Clear skies are important for viewing the Northern Lights successfully. Thick cloud cowl can block or considerably hinder your view of the spectacle.

Insights from a neighborhood information

Based on the native information, the shoulder season, which usually falls in April and Might, or September and October, is the perfect time to go to Iceland. Throughout this era, the nation’s iconic points of interest, such because the Blue Lagoon and Gullfoss waterfall, are much less crowded, making it simpler to discover and take within the breathtaking surroundings.

Off-the-beaten-path locations

Whereas many vacationers flock to the favored locations like Reykjavik and the Golden Circle, there are many off-the-beaten-path locations which are common with locals however much less crowded. A few of these hidden gems embody the Westman Islands, which supply gorgeous volcanic landscapes and picturesque villages, and the Hornstrandir Nature Reserve, a distant and untouched wilderness space that’s house to quite a lot of wildlife and plant species.
